python爬取音乐并保存话题讨论。解读python爬取音乐并保存知识,想了解学习python爬取音乐并保存,请参与python爬取音乐并保存话题讨论。
python爬取音乐并保存话题已于 2025-08-22 13:50:49 更新
点击任意一个未播放的专辑,随后播放音乐。在访问专辑页面的源代码中,查找专辑ID。这是获取音频文件URL的关键信息。构造音频文件URL:根据找到的专辑ID,尝试构造音频文件的URL。具体URL形式可能类似于ximalaya.com/revision/p...,但需要根据实际情况进行调整。使用Python下载音频文件:使用Python的urllib.req...
为了实现从喜马拉雅网站下载音频文件的目标,首先在谷歌或火狐浏览器中,通过按F12键打开开发者工具并切换至“网络”选项。接下来,输入网址ximalaya.com/yinyue/,然后选择“摇滚”分类。浏览器会加载新的页面,其中包含一系列音乐专辑。点击任意一个未播放的专辑,随后播放音乐。在访问专辑页面的源代码时,...
通过分析链接结构,可以进一步获取到歌曲下载链接。歌曲下载链接通常包含vkey和guid等参数。获取vkey和guid参数:vkey的获取:需要访问特定链接并解码返回的加密字符串,从中提取vkey。guid的获取:需要研究网页加载的js文件,找到生成guid的相关代码片段。编写Python爬虫程序:使用Python编辑器和Python 3,编写爬虫...
导入douyin模块:若报错,检查douyin模块是否已成功安装。爬取抖音小视频和音乐:几分钟后,视频配乐存储为mp3格式,抖音视频为mp4文件,结果存储清晰。py脚本:目标包含爬取热门话题和音乐下的视频,下载视频及其配乐,收集相关视频信息,并存储到MongoDB数据库。代码解读:库依赖其他库,如数据结构定义,面...
一旦验证了下载链接的有效性,接下来的任务就是将歌曲下载并存储到本地。这通常涉及到文件操作,例如打开文件、写入内容等。代码中会使用到Python的文件操作库,如os或io模块,来完成这些任务。最终,代码执行完成后,你将在你的桌面上看到一个名为“music”的文件夹,其中包含了已下载的歌曲。这不仅证明...
在探讨如何使用Python进行某易云音乐的爬虫操作时,我们首先确定目标是获取某一歌单的所有歌曲。为了解决这个问题,我们首先需要定位到歌曲的真实地址。通过抓包工具,我们找到了歌曲的真实访问路径,并且了解到歌曲地址隐藏于父请求中。因此,我们需要进一步分析父请求的参数。在深入分析后,我们发现关键参数包含...
在探讨如何通过 Python 爬虫获取某易云音乐的歌曲与评论时,我们首先明确目标:获取一个歌单中所有歌曲。为实现这一目标,我们需要深入分析并模拟某易云音乐的请求逻辑。第一步,我们通过网络抓包工具发现歌曲的真实下载链接,验证了其有效性和可访问性。随后,我们转而寻找歌曲下载链接的父请求,即触发下载...
用Python进行QQ音乐JS逆向爬虫的步骤如下:寻找vkey参数:通过浏览器的开发者工具,找到包含vkey参数的链接。注意到链接中可能缺少部分前缀,如u.y.qq.com,需要在链接中补全这部分。分析链接参数,确定sign、songmid等关键参数,其中sign和songmid是动态变化的。寻找songmid参数:在QQ音乐播放页面的源代码...
作者开发了一个基于Python的程序,并将其封装为一个exe文件,以便用户无需登录GitHub即可轻松使用。只需扫描关注Python实用宝典公众号,并回复“网易云音乐下载”,即可获得该程序及其源代码。此开源项目专注于批量下载网易云音乐的歌曲,支持歌单及排行榜,旨在为音乐爱好者提供方便。爬取原理网易云音乐歌曲的...
使用 youget 爬取网页上的媒体资源的方法如下:安装 youget:确保系统已正确安装 Python 3 并将其添加至系统 PATH 环境变量中。打开 Windows 终端或命令行工具,输入安装命令开始安装 youget。可以使用国内镜像源以加快下载速度。使用 youget 下载媒体资源:在终端中输入 youget [URL] 命令,将 [URL]...